Automatic Parking
Assist (APA)
If equipped, APA searches for and
steers the vehicle into parallel or
perpendicular parking spots. When
using APA, you must still shift gears,
and control the brakes and
accelerator. The Driver information
Center (DIC) and audible beeps
help to guide parking maneuvers.
{
Warning
APA does not apply the brakes.
APA may not detect objects in the
parking space, objects that are
(Continued)
Warning (Continued)
soft or narrow, objects high off the
ground such as flatbed trucks,
or objects below ground level
such as large potholes. Always
verify that the parking space is
appropriate for parking a vehicle.
APA does not respond to changes
in the parking space, such as
movement of an adjacent vehicle,
or a person or object entering the
parking space. APA does not
detect or avoid traffic that is
behind or alongside of the
vehicle. Always be prepared to
stop the vehicle during the
parking maneuver.
The system is available when the
vehicle speed is below
30 km/h (18 mph). Press the APA
button,
O, to enable the system to
begin searching for a space that is
large enough to park in. The system
cannot detect whether it is a legal
parking space.
If the vehicle is equipped with
perpendicular parking mode, press
and hold the APA button during the
search process to switch the APA
parking mode between
perpendicular and parallel parking.
APA searches for parking spaces to
the right of the vehicle. To search for
a parking space to the left, turn on
the left turn signal.
After completely passing a large
enough space bordered by two
vehicles or other objects, an audible
beep occurs and a red symbol
displays in the DIC.
